References(6) Cited-By(1) In this paper, we proposed a novel audio video synchronization compression approach based on H.264/AVC, which is audio is embedded into quantized DCT coefficients of video in the encoder utilizing the parity properties of coefficients, then audio and video signals are compressed simultaneously. Different from the traditional methods, the proposed approach realizes the synchronization between video and audio in the coding layer. We've verified the synchronization processing method based on H.264/AVC using JM Model and experimental results show that this method does not increase the amount of data, and audio signal can be extracted without distortion. At the same time the algorithm has little effect on the quality of video.
